Fresh lemongrass is a versatile ingredient widely used in culinary, medicinal, and health applications. Our lemongrass is grown and harvested in Vietnam, ensuring high quality and fresh products for domestic and international markets.
Uses
- Culinary Spice: Adds a citrusy flavor to a variety of dishes, including soups, curries, and marinades.
- Medicinal Herb: Used in traditional medicine for its antibacterial and antifungal properties, aids digestion, and relieves stress.
- Health Products: Ingredient in lemongrass tea, weight loss tea, and health supplements.
- Essential Oil Extraction:** Source of lemongrass essential oil, used in aromatherapy and personal care products.
Production Process
1. Harvesting: Select the best quality lemongrass stalks.
2. Preparation: Remove outer leaves, wash, and cut into 20cm - 25cm pieces or as required.
3. Freezing: Freeze at temperatures between -28C to -36C for preservation.
4. Packaging: Pack in PA packaging of 10Kg/carton or as per customer requirements.

Amazing uses of Lemongrass:
1) Lemongrass is used as a culinary herb and as a medicinal herb. It is a very common component in Asian dishes and a great Indian medicinal herb, due to its distinctive citrus flavor people use lemongrass in all its forms whether dried, powdered, or fresh.
2) Lemongrass is added to many drinks and foods such as teas, soup, curries, poultry, fish, beef, and seafood.
3) The oil of lemongrass has many benefits such as using it as a pesticide and preservative.
Lemongrass includes antifungal components.
4) The use of lemongrass may help to repel insects like mosquitoes and attract insects like honey bees.
